Is Kingston's NV3 a good M.2 SSD despite its budget pricing?

Although we haven't tested Kingston's NV3 here at Windows Central, our colleagues at Tom's Hardware reviewed it in 2024. They noted the SSD's respectable power efficiency, cool operation, and decent performance expected from the budget storage market.

Sure, you could spend hundreds on an M.2 PCIe 4.0 NVMe SSD with faster read and write speeds for enthusiast PC gaming or creative tasks, but not everyone has the budget or the need.

With read speeds up to 6,000MB/s and write speeds up to 4,000MB/s, the Kingston NV3 is going to beat any other drive available at the same price with ease. The Kingston NV3 comes with a Terabytes Written (TBW) endurance rating of 320TB, plus it has an MTBF rating of two million hours. That's some respectable durability for a drive that's so affordable.

If you're making the switch from an older drive rather than just adding the NV3 to your system, the SSD comes with a copy of Acronis True Image software that can be used for easy drive cloning.

FAQ

Can I use the Kingston NV3 SSD in a gaming PC?

Absolutely. It won't match the performance of drives costing a lot more, but at this price, beggars can't be choosers.

Does the Kingston NV3 SSD work in laptops?

As long as your laptop has an M.2 slot that's accessible, there's no reason why Kingston's NV3 won't work.

Does the Kingston NV3 work with external enclosures?

Yes; as long as your external enclosure is keyed for M.2 2280 SSDs, the Kingston NV3 should work without issue.
